Eagles’ Jalen Hurts Celebrates Super Bowl Lix Victory, MVP at Disney’s Magic Kingdom

Jalen Hurts went to Disney World.

The Philadelphia Eagles star Quarterback, who was named the Super Bowl Lix MVP, honored the tradition of going to Disney World Monday. He was seen on a float driving around Magic Kingdom in the Main Street US parade when the park was filled with Eagles fans.

Hurts had 221 passers-by yards, two passers-by touchdowns and a rushing touchdown in Philadelphia’s 40-22 Rut of Kansas City Chiefs. For that he was appointed MVP for the game.

The tradition of the Super Bowl MVPs going to Disney World started in 1987 after New York Giants defeated Denver Broncos in the Super Bowl XXI. Phil Simms, MVP for this game, was filmed in Disney’s “What’s the next?” Commercial.

He is asked, “Phil Simms, you just won the Super Bowl. What are you doing next?”

“I’m going to Disney World,” he replied.

Hurts’ Commercial contained his throw to Jahan Dotson in the first quarter, which was almost a touchdown. Then it showed the team’s tush push to get him into the final zone for the first score of the game. It also contained his bullseye pass for Devonta Smith for a touchdown.

“I’m going to Disney World!” Hurts said when asked what to do next.

Hurts muted the critics with his performance on Sunday. Philadelphia came to the Super Bowl two years ago and lost to Chiefs in a game that hurt, played well. Last season, Philly started 10-1, but fought down the stretch and was jumped from the playoffs early.

Eagle’s head coach Nick Sirianni said the hardship hurt by 2023 helped build speed for his moment in 2024.

“Hardship tends to bring you together,” he said. “I look back on last year and how last year ended and I am grateful. As crazy as it sounds, I am grateful for how last year ended because it shaped us to who we are today and where we stand today. “
